Quarterly Planning Note — Q3, Drayfell Motors. Warranty costs on the Axion drivetrain exceeded forecast by a wide margin. Root cause: seal supplier variance. Actions: supplier audit underway, reserve adjustment booked, recall scope under review. Department heads must submit exposure estimates by the 14th. No external communication until legal signs off. Plans tied to this overrun are summarized in the confidential note below.

board note of yahog-haduf: Only 5 of the 120 pilot accounts renewed Quenwyn, so a churn review is set for October 1.

# Data Stores — Stagelight Seat-Map Renderer

The renderer for the Pellworth Theatre seat map pulls row geometry and pricing tiers from one table, cached hard for five minutes. If seats look stale during a review, that's almost always the cache, not the query. Held seats are flagged, never deleted. To poke at the live data yourself, use the connection string below.

replica DSN, bagaf-bagep: mssql://praion_svc:7RJjXrE@db-3c46.halixcorp.internal:5432/zorix

## Ownership

Gatecount tallies turnstile events for Harrowfield Stadium operations. The Ingress team at Pylon Labs owns the counting service, its audit log, and the tamper-detection rules. Access to production counters is restricted to Ingress members; review requests go through the team queue. Security findings should be filed as confidential issues. All disclosures and access reviews are handled by the engineer named below.

named custodian: Quenix Oliix